Brian Douglas Hazel

Brian Douglas Hazel – age 81, of Canning, passed away on Monday, September 19, 2022 in the Valley Regional Hospital, Kentville. Born in Canning, he was the son of the late Roy and Hilda (Porter) Hazel. Brian had been employed in business services with MT&T for 33 years and retired at the age of 49. He was a member of the Royal Canadian Legion, Habitant Branch No. 73, Canning, an active volunteer and enjoyed playing 45’s. He is survived by his loving wife and caregiver, Emily (Sheffield); daughter, Anne-Marie Hazel (Robert Stark); sons, Stephen (Doreen); Kevin (Cindy), all of Digby; grandchildren, Aaron, Marissa and Colton; stepdaughters, Cindy MacBride (Scott Taylor), Tanya MacBride (Ted Champion), Tara (Lee) Kaizer; step-grandchildren, Alec Flanagan, Nora Kaizer and Nick Kaizer; sister, Cheryl Carter and extended family. Cremation has taken place and there will be no visitation, by request. The graveside service will be held at 11:00 a.m. on Saturday, October 1, 2022 in the Pereaux Cemetery, Kings County, Reverend Doctor Mark Parent officiating. For those unable to attend, a webcast of the service will be available for viewing at 11:00 a.m. Sunday, October 2, 2022. Following the service, a reception will be held in the Canning Legion. All are welcome. Donations in memory may be made to Royal Canadian Legion, Habitant Branch No. 73, Canning. Funeral arrangements have been entrusted to the White Family Funeral Home and Cremation Services, Kentville.
